Benefits of 1 000 IU Vitamin D3
Supports Bone and Muscle Health
Vitamin D3 plays a crucial role in calcium absorption, which is vital for strong bones and preventing conditions like osteoporosis. A daily intake of 1 000 IU can help maintain adequate levels, especially in populations with limited sun exposure or dietary intake.
Enhances Immune Function
Emerging research indicates that optimal vitamin D3 levels can bolster immune responses, potentially reducing the risk of certain infections. Supplementing with 1 000 IU ensures a baseline level that supports immune health, particularly during colder months or in regions with less sunlight.
Potential Mood and Cardiovascular Benefits
Some studies suggest vitamin D3 may contribute to improved mood and cardiovascular health, though more research is needed. Consistent supplementation at 1 000 IU can support these broader health aspects, especially for individuals at risk of deficiency.
How to Determine If 1 000 IU Is Right for You
Before starting any supplement, it’s wise to consult with a healthcare professional. Blood tests can assess current vitamin D levels, helping to tailor dosage effectively. For many, 1 000 IU is a safe and effective amount to maintain adequate levels, especially for those with minimal sun exposure or dietary intake.
Usage and Dosage Recommendations
Standard Dosage Guidelines
Adults typically recommended to take 1 000 IU daily for general health may consider this dosage safe unless advised otherwise by a healthcare provider. Children and specific groups might require adjusted amounts.
Storage and Timing
For best results, take vitamin D3 with a meal containing fat, as it’s a fat-soluble vitamin. Consistent daily intake at the same time helps optimize absorption and maintenace of stable blood levels.
Comparison of Supplementation Forms
Capsules, Liquids, or Tablets?
Vitamin D3 is available in capsule, liquid, and tablet forms. Capsules are convenient and stable, while liquids can be easier to dose precisely. Choose based on preference and ease of use.
Potential Interactions and Precautions
High doses over long periods may lead to toxicity, causing symptoms like nausea or kidney issues. Always adhere to recommended doses and consult a healthcare provider if combining with other medications or if you have existing health conditions.
